ICELAND AIRWAVES 2012...


More than 200 bands playing everywhere in the city for 5 days, from noon until late in the morning. 
And everywhere means everywhere : bookstores; art museums; coffee shops; restaurants; music stores; hotels; hostels; pools or in the corner of a random building. Everywhere!

You will also see different members of different bands everywhere in all over the city, with their instruments on their back, trying not to be late for a live performance with one of the many bands they're playing with. In Iceland every musician who is in a band has at least some other band or side project. So if you see the same drummer with 6 different bands you must not worry...

And believe me, to be able to catch at least half of the bands you want to see, you have to have a very well prepared schedule (and I guarantee you won't follow at the end!)
